GBP/CAD CFDs vs Futures — El Salvador Guide
For El Salvador traders, GBP/CAD CFDs are far more accessible than futures. Futures require a US-based futures broker and a US bank account—two things most Salvadorans don't have easy access to. With CFDs, I can deposit $1,000 via USDT TRC20 (which is approximately $1,000 USD, no conversion needed since our economy uses USD) and start trading immediately. The key advantage is leverage: up to 1:500 on CFDs, while futures would limit me to maybe 1:20. This means a $1,000 account in San Salvador can control a $500,000 position on GBP/CAD. Brokers like Pepperstone and IC Markets accept Salvadoran traders directly, no US intermediary required. Additionally, CFDs allow fractional lot sizes—I can trade 0.01 lots to fine-tune risk, which futures don't offer. For anyone in El Salvador wanting to trade GBP/CAD without jumping through US regulatory hoops, CFDs on TradingView are the clear winner.

Risk management — El Salvador traders
Risk management for Salvadoran traders trading GBP/CAD on TradingView starts with appropriate capital. An account of $500-$1,000 USD (our domestic currency) is ideal—enough to trade 0.1 lots without overleveraging. Apply the 1-2% rule: on a $1,000 account, max risk per trade is $10-$20. For GBP/CAD with a daily range of 50-150 pips, a stop-loss of 50 pips on 0.1 lots equals $5 risk—within safe limits. But 1:500 leverage magnifies this: a 50-pip loss with 1:500 leverage is the same absolute loss, but the emotional impact is larger. Use TradingView's 'Risk Management' tool to set stop-loss and take-profit levels before entering. Salvadoran traders should also set a daily loss limit—say $50 on a $1,000 account—and stick to it. Remember: leverage is a double-edged sword. A 50-pip win with 1:500 leverage on 0.5 lots yields $25, but a 50-pip loss costs $25. Always calculate risk in USD before clicking 'buy' or 'sell'.
⚠️ Scam warnings — El Salvador
Scams targeting Salvadoran traders are common. Fake TradingView broker apps appear on unofficial app stores, promising 'free signals' for GBP/CAD. WhatsApp and Telegram groups claim to have 'insider tips' from London traders—these are almost always scams. Red flags include unregulated brokers that specifically target San Salvador residents with local phone numbers. Another trick: fake celebrity endorsements using images of Salvadoran influencers promising 100% monthly returns. To verify, always check the
FCA register (register.fca.org.uk) or
ASIC's professional register. Only download TradingView from the official website or Apple/Google stores. If a broker promises 'guaranteed' USD withdrawals via USDT TRC20 with no verification, it's a scam. Report suspicious activity to FCA or ASIC via their online complaint forms. Never send USDT to a wallet address provided by an unverified signal group.
